<p>If you run a business, you have to pay your employees and ensure it is done correctly. It&#8217;s that simple. Your payroll staff are human, so mistakes are likely to occur from time to time. However, habitual errors may foster mistrust in your employees and cause them to file a complaint against your business with the ATO and the Fair Work Commission. </p>
<p><span class="" style="display:block;clear:both;height: 0px;padding-top: 10px;border-top-width:0px;border-bottom-width:0px;"></span><br />
Under Federal and State Laws, you must compensate your employees by the established payday and as per legal requirements, so if you make payroll errors, resolve them promptly and effectively. For best results, employ knowledgeable and reliable Government Licensed payroll companies and use up to date and accurate software to process payroll, super and meet Government reporting obligations. </p>
<p>How you decide to pay is complicated. There are seemingly endless payroll solutions and services out there for all types of businesses. From comprehensive solutions such as outsourcing to in-house payroll software providers, it&#8217;s hard to figure out what&#8217;s right for your business. Processing payroll by yourself can be difficult, and if it&#8217;s something you&#8217;re doing for the first time, it&#8217;s crucial that you consult with an expert before you get started. The challenge with processing your own payroll comes with what you may miss – if there are deductions or tax-related issues that you file incorrectly, you can expose your business to serious liability. </p>

<p>When managing payroll, you must record, track and monitor your company’s payroll expenses. Your system must be able to accurately track all wages and salaries paid, allowances, deductions and other requirements thus ensuring compliance is met. </p>
<p><span class="" style="display:block;clear:both;height: 0px;padding-top: 10px;border-top-width:0px;border-bottom-width:0px;"></span><br />
Fair Work states that you must pay your employees the required minimum wage for their time worked. The modern awards are in place to ensure areas such as overtime, allowances, termination payments etc are paid correctly. Failure to compensate employees and pay applicable taxes / super according to federal and state law may lead to audits and penalties from the ATO and Fair Work.</p>
<p>When it comes to reporting, businesses should ensure they understand their obligations. Single Touch Payroll, Tax File Declaration, PAYG and Payroll Tax are some of the few reporting requirements businesses need to make in terms of Payroll. </p>

<h1 style="text-align: justify;"><span style="color: #f27233;"><b>Do you employ less than 19 employees?</b></span></h1>
<span class="" style="display:block;clear:both;height: 0px;padding-top: 15px;border-top-width:0px;border-bottom-width:0px;"></span>
<h3 style="text-align: left;"><span style="color: #999999;"><em>STP is coming&#8230;.Again</em></span></h3>
<span class="" style="display:block;clear:both;height: 0px;padding-top: 20px;border-top-width:0px;border-bottom-width:0px;"></span>
<p>The new reporting requirement has now begun. As of 01 July 2019, businesses with 19 or less employees are required to report to the ATO each pay cycle.</p><p>In this article, we explore the important elements of the changes, with a focus on how to ensure your business can remain compliant.</p>
<span class="" style="display:block;clear:both;height: 0px;padding-top: 25px;border-top-width:0px;border-bottom-width:0px;"></span>
<h3 style="text-align: right;"><span id="more-7349"></span></h3>
<h3 style="text-align: justify;"><strong>What is single touch payroll?</strong></h3>
<blockquote>
<h3 style="text-align: right;"><span style="color: #99999a;"><i> STP is</i></span></h3>
<h3 style="text-align: right;"><span style="color: #99999a;"><i>Coming&#8230;.</i></span><span style="color: #99999a;"><i>Again</i></span></h3>
</blockquote>
<p>Single touch payroll is also called real-time payroll reporting meaning every time a business pays their workers, all salary information is sent to the ATO. This includes wages, deductions and super information, eliminating the need for Pay-As-You-Go withholding activity statements throughout the year.</p>
<span class="" style="display:block;clear:both;height: 0px;padding-top: 10px;border-top-width:0px;border-bottom-width:0px;"></span>
<p>This real-time reporting is generally done through accounting software platforms such as MYOB, Xero or Quickbooks. In fact, this is so prevalent the ATO’s own explainer on the regime repeatedly advises businesses to talk to their third-party software providers.</p>
<span class="" style="display:block;clear:both;height: 0px;padding-top: 10px;border-top-width:0px;border-bottom-width:0px;"></span>
<p>Each pay run, also known as a “Pay Event”, must be reported every time you pay employees. Businesses must also notify the ATO of any changes to a previous pay run, also known as a “Update Event”.</p>
<p>Reporting is conducted from our Single Touch Payroll (STP) enabled payroll software. This was first introduced in July 2019 for businesses with 20 or more employees</p>

<h3 style="text-align: left;"><strong>What can&#8217;t be reported?</strong></h3>
<blockquote>
<h3 style="text-align: right;"><span style="color: #99999a;"><i> Be Specific</i></span></h3>
</blockquote>
<p>There are some payments that can’t be reported via the STP. It includes the payments that are not paid in the payroll process. Also, if the payments were made to those that aren’t employees, you don’t have to include it in your STP.</p>
<span class="" style="display:block;clear:both;height: 0px;padding-top: 10px;border-top-width:0px;border-bottom-width:0px;"></span>
<p>For instance, payments that were made on investment funds or purchases that are considered taxable. For these things, businesses will still be required to provide payment summaries as well as an annual report to the Commissioner for these types of payments.</p>
<span class="" style="display:block;clear:both;height: 0px;padding-top: 10px;border-top-width:0px;border-bottom-width:0px;"></span>
<p>You also can’t include those that are not considered withholding payment even if it is made via the payroll software.</p>
<span class="" style="display:block;clear:both;height: 0px;padding-top: 25px;border-top-width:0px;border-bottom-width:0px;"></span>
<h3 style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Why is this happenning?</strong></h3>
<p>Firstly, it’s a much more efficient way to run the taxation system, which means it costs taxpayers less.</p>
<span class="" style="display:block;clear:both;height: 0px;padding-top: 10px;border-top-width:0px;border-bottom-width:0px;"></span>
<p>It also makes black economy activity harder — at least in theory — because the ATO has a better idea of who is being paid what, and when. For businesses, STP reporting can make things easier and more efficient, particularly if the process becomes automated to a degree.</p>
<span class="" style="display:block;clear:both;height: 0px;padding-top: 10px;border-top-width:0px;border-bottom-width:0px;"></span>
<p>There’s no shortage of concerns about the extension of STP reporting to smaller employers. Worries range from businesses not being aware of the changes to micro-employers (four or fewer workers) not having digital payroll software or access to reliable internet (more on that below).</p>
<span class="" style="display:block;clear:both;height: 0px;padding-top: 25px;border-top-width:0px;border-bottom-width:0px;"></span>
<h3 style="text-align: justify;"><b>What is the scale of this change?</b></h3>
<blockquote>
<h3 style="text-align: right;"><span style="color: #99999a;"><i> 45,000 Businesses</i></span></h3>
<h3 style="text-align: right;"><span style="color: #99999a;"><i>Currently Reporting</i></span></h3>
</blockquote>
<p>The ATO has said about 730,000 businesses will need to start doing STP reporting under the changes. To put that in perspective, there are about 45,000 businesses currently doing STP reporting after it became a requirement for businesses with more than 20 workers in July 2018.</p>
<span class="" style="display:block;clear:both;height: 0px;padding-top: 10px;border-top-width:0px;border-bottom-width:0px;"></span>
<p>About 15,000 businesses with less than 19 workers are already using STP. This means the ATO will need to increase the size of the STP regime tenfold, an undertaking described by BDO partner Brian Greenacre as a big job.</p>
<span class="" style="display:block;clear:both;height: 0px;padding-top: 10px;border-top-width:0px;border-bottom-width:0px;"></span>
<p>It’s the biggest compliance undertaking since the GST.</p>
<span class="" style="display:block;clear:both;height: 0px;padding-top: 25px;border-top-width:0px;border-bottom-width:0px;"></span>
<h3 style="text-align: justify;"><b>How will it work?</b></h3>
<p>For businesses with digital payroll software, enabling STP reporting can be as easy as a few clicks. For those without it, the ATO has said it won’t be forcing anyone to get it, although they have strongly implied businesses should.</p>
<span class="" style="display:block;clear:both;height: 0px;padding-top: 10px;border-top-width:0px;border-bottom-width:0px;"></span>
<p>Businesses without digital software will need to comply with the new regime through business activity statement filings, submitted to the ATO. Compliance requirements are increasing and such a change will be a “big step” for many small businesses which don’t have digitised payroll systems.</p>

<h1 style="text-align: justify;"><strong><span style="color: #f27233;">Single Touch Payroll</span></strong></h1>
<blockquote>
<h3 style="text-align: right;"><span style="color: #99999a;"><em>The ATO has changed the way businesses report their payroll<br />
</em></span></h3>
</blockquote>
<p style="text-align: justify;">The new reporting requirement has now begun. As of 01 July 2018, businesses with 20 or more employees are required to report to the ATO each time you pay your employees.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">The information will include your employees&#8217; salaries and wages, allowances, deductions and other payments, pay as you go (PAYG) withholding and superannuation information.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Reporting is conducted from our Single Touch Payroll (STP) enabled payroll software. Each pay run, also known as a “Pay Event”, must be reported every time you pay employees. Businesses must also notify the ATO of any changes to a previous pay run, also known as a “Update Event”.</p>
